Super Eagles to tackle World champions Argentina in March

Nigeria’s Super Eagles will face world champion Argentina in a friendly in March.

The prestige friendly, according to SCORE Nigeria, will be held in Argentina.

A date is, however, yet to be picked for the encounter. The FIFA friendly window is scheduled for March 18 and 28.

The game will prepare the Super Eagles for the 2026 World Cup qualifiers against South Africa and the Republic of Benin in June.

It will be the eighth meeting between both countries.

Los Albiceleste have defeated the Super Eagles six times, including five times at the World Cup: 1994, 2002, 2010, 2014 and 2018.

The Super Eagles have recorded only one win against the South Americans.
